AppsFlyer’s Security team is looking for a hands-on Cloud Security Specialist with a strong focus on Identity & Access Management (IAM) to help drive our security posture across cloud environments. In this role, you’ll be the go-to expert for IAM governance and cloud identity controls across AWS and GCP- enabling secure access at scale, while working closely with security, DevOps, and engineering teams to solve complex security problems.
The ideal candidate is highly motivated, demonstrates a ‘can do' attitude and needs to have a combination of technical and communication skills, as well as the ability to handle a mix of multiple tasks including projects and technical work.
What you'll do:
- Lead the design and enforcement of IAM controls across AWS and GCP.
- Build and maintain secure role, permissions, and account structures aligned with least privilege and zero trust principles.
- Manage and govern human and non-human (machine) access to sensitive SaaS applications (e.g., Okta, Git, etc.).
- Monitor and improve cloud identity hygiene: users, roles, service accounts, federated access, and third-party integrations.
- Automate detection and remediation of IAM misconfigurations and over-privileged identities.
- Collaborate with DevOps and engineering to embed IAM best practices into infrastructure pipelines and app deployments.
- Support incident response and investigations related to IAM abuse, access misuse, or privilege escalations.
- Contribute to detection rules, playbooks, and cloud-specific DFIR processes.
- Provide guidance during access reviews, role audits, and trust relationship validation..
What you have:
- 4+ years of experience in security, with at least 2–3 years focused on cloud IAM, especially in AWS (IAM roles, policies, STS, Organizations, Identity Center, SCPs).
- Experience managing IAM in GCP (service accounts, workload identity federation, custom roles).
- Solid knowledge of IAM principles: least privilege, zero trust, RBAC/ABAC, identity lifecycle, and access governance.
- Familiarity with DFIR in cloud environments: log analysis, alert triage, evidence collection, and investigations.
- Hands-on experience with infrastructure-as-code (e.g., Terraform, CloudFormation).
- Proficient in scripting (e.g., Python, Bash) for automation and IAM enforcement.
- Proven experience collaborating with engineers, SREs, and IT to solve complex identity and access issues.
- Excellent English communication skills – verbal and written.
- Self-starter with strong problem-solving skills and attention to detail.
